Ingredients
For the Chicken
- 1 grilled chicken breast, sliced
For the Rice
- 1 cup cooked jasmine or sushi rice
For the Salad
- avocado, sliced
- 1 cup mixed greens (lettuce, arugula, etc.)
- cucumber, sliced
- red bell pepper, diced
- yellow bell pepper, diced
- c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 tbsp chopped mango (optional)
For Garnish and Dressing
- 1 tsp sesame seeds or furikake (for rice garnish)
- 1 tbsp olive oil or sesame oil
- 1 tbsp rice vinegar or lemon juice
- Salt & black pepper to taste
How to Make Rainbow Grilled Chicken Rice Bowl with Avocado & Crunchy Salad
Step 1: Cook & Season the Chicken
Grill or pan-sear the seasoned chicken breast over medium-high heat for 6-8 minutes per side until golden brown and cooked through. Once done, slice it into bite-size pieces.
Step 2: Prepare the Salad
In a mixing bowl, combine mixed greens, sliced cucumber, diced red and yellow bell peppers, halved cherry tomatoes, and chopped mango if using. Drizzle with olive oil and rice vinegar (or lemon juice). Season with salt and black pepper to taste.
Step 3: Assemble the Bowl
Scoop cooked jasmine rice into a serving bowl. Top the rice with sesame seeds or furikake. Arrange the sliced grilled chicken, salad mixture, and creamy avocado around the rice.
Step 4: Serve Fresh
Enjoy immediately as a nourishing meal or pack it up for a delicious lunch on-the-go!

Common Mistakes to Avoid
Avoiding common mistakes can elevate your Rainbow Grilled Chicken Rice Bowl with Avocado & Crunchy Salad from good to great.
- Skipping the Marinade: Failing to marinate the chicken can lead to bland flavors. Use a simple mix of olive oil, vinegar, and seasonings for at least 30 minutes before cooking.
- Overcooking the Chicken: Cooking chicken too long can make it dry. Aim for 6-8 minutes per side on medium-high heat until golden and cooked through.
- Using Cold Rice: Starting with cold rice can affect the texture of your bowl. Make sure your rice is warm and fluffy for the best results.
- Neglecting Freshness: Using wilted greens or old vegetables can ruin your bowl’s appeal. Always choose fresh ingredients for vibrant colors and flavors.
- Ignoring Seasoning: Under-seasoned dishes lack flavor. Don’t forget to season each component, including the salad and rice, with salt and pepper.

Rainbow Grilled Chicken Rice Bowl with Avocado & Crunchy Salad
Enjoy a colorful and nourishing Rainbow Grilled Chicken Rice Bowl with Avocado & Crunchy Salad! Try this easy recipe today!
- Prep Time: 15 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
- Total Time: 25 minutes
- Yield: Serves 2
- Category: Main
- Method: Grilling
- Cuisine: American
Ingredients
- 1 grilled chicken breast, sliced
- 1 cup cooked jasmine rice
- 1 avocado, sliced
- 1 cup mixed greens (lettuce, arugula)
- 1 cucumber, sliced
- 1 red bell pepper, diced
- 1 yellow bell pepper, diced
- 1 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1 tbsp chopped mango (optional)
- 1 tsp sesame seeds or furikake
- 1 tbsp olive oil or sesame oil
- 1 tbsp rice vinegar or lemon juice
- Salt & black pepper to taste
Instructions
- Grill or pan-sear seasoned chicken breast over medium-high heat for 6-8 minutes per side until golden brown. Slice into bite-size pieces.
- In a mixing bowl, combine mixed greens, cucumber, bell peppers, cherry tomatoes, and optional mango. Drizzle with olive oil and vinegar (or lemon juice). Season with salt and black pepper.
- In a serving bowl, scoop cooked jasmine rice and top with sesame seeds or furikake.
- Arrange sliced grilled chicken, salad mixture, and avocado around the rice.
- Serve immediately or pack for a nourishing on-the-go meal.
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 serving
- Calories: 550
- Sugar: 7g
- Sodium: 450mg
- Fat: 24g
- Saturated Fat: 4g
- Unsaturated Fat: 20g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 56g
- Fiber: 8g
- Protein: 32g
- Cholesterol: 65mg
